(KNZA)--A December 10th preliminary hearing has been set for a Horton man charged in connection with a stabbing in Holton last week.
Jackson County Attorney Shawna Miller told MSC News that 22-year-old Austin Lee Whitebird made his first appearance in court Monday afternoon by video link from the Jackson County Jail on a charge of aggravated battery.
Whitebird is accused of stabbing a 26-year-old man, whose identity hasn’t been made public, multiple times at a residence at 123 New York Street in Holton on the evening of November 23rd.
The victim was initially taken to the Holton hospital for treatment of life-threatening injuries and then later transferred to a Topeka hospital.
Whitebird was arrested by Jackson County Sheriff’s deputies the following day after he was located in a vehicle south of Holton.
He remains in the Jackson County Jail on a $50,000 bond.
